About the Company

We owe our culinary aesthetic to all parts of the Mediterranean, where you can take pleasure in quality ingredients. We have modernized our dishes while staying true to signature flavors.

The appetizing aroma coming from our open flame grill, and wood-fired oven, perfumes our dishes and enhances the of the warmth of family and friends.

Our menu, showcasing poultry, seafood, filet, lamb and a variety of other dishes features many of the most sought-after traditional Mediterranean dishes, as well as selections which have been modernized through the innovative blending of cultures and techniques.

An EaterLA “#1 Kabob’s in Los Angeles” Owner Mike Fahim's visions weave food & Wine into one harmonious ambiance.

Review №52

Came here to try their food because of great reviews, and g reviews do not lie, it was worth the drive. The plates came with pita bread, rice or salad plus 2 sides (I got the lamb chop with broccoli salad, eggplant side , and hubby got the salmon with grilled veggies and sautéed mushroom). Water is grab your own, but service was good. I was shocked when I received my plate because the portion was honestly massive, 4 small lamb chops, along with salad, hummus, eggplant, and broccoli salad. Food itself tastes refreshing, tangy, and is perrrrfect for us after a long day of universal studio park food (greasy and unhealthy lol). There were lots of people having dinner here on a Thursday night, mostly locals, too. I highly highly recommend this place for its food, service, and value!

Review №71

In Burbank, nestled between the usual suburban fare, lies a hidden gem that promises a culinary voyage worth taking. Sotta, a Mediterranean haven, is not just a restaurant its an experience that transcends the commonplace. We walked in and immediately knew we made a great decision. From the vast coffee selection to the tantalizing fresh baked bars, pies, and treats, your first inclination is to enjoy a sweet treat and cup of espresso. Fortunately, there is a wonderful dining menu that delivers on taste and size. We ordered various plates including chicken kebab, lamb, and a salmon salad. The meats were tender and the sides were perfect accompaniments. The Shirazi salad was refreshing and paired well with the creamy yogurt with cucumbers and basmati rice. The salmon was seared perfectly and the Caesar dressing was light and balanced out the salad. Our orders took a few minutes to be ready, but considering we ordered the lamb, a short wait was to be expected. Just before we left we peeked back over at the desserts and decided on a delicious apricot bar. It was a perfect way to end a wonderful lunch.

Review №158

I love the concept of Sotta. A causal coffee spot with a nice variety of Mediterranean plates, wraps and salads. It s great being able to walk down the street from my office, order an Americano, and enjoy a Chicken Shawarma wrap. The interior is sleek and clean and the staff I ve encountered have all been nice. Everything here is pretty tasty. The chicken Shawarma and Kabob wrap or plate, are my usual go to. For sides, they serve nice fluffy pita bread, solid hummus, and a delicious garlic sauce. They even managed to make me appreciate dolmas, which I used to think were revolting (although I had only tried canned dolmas). I ve only been disappointed once since coming here. Unfortunately the chicken I ordered was a little pink. They didn t give me my money back, but they did prepare the meal again and it came out properly cooked. If it wasn t for that, I d give this place 5-stars. I ll still be a regular customer of Sotta, and my rating may change. I recommend giving this place a try!
